Understanding The Challenges of Long-Distance Relationships.

Long-distance relationships provide unique problems compared to traditional, geographically close relationships. Physical separation can strain emotional bonds and put the relationship's strength to the test. Loneliness, communication obstacles, and uncertainty about the future are all common challenges. However, by knowing and comprehending these problems, couples can better equip themselves to overcome them and prosper in their long-distance relationship.

Communication Tips for Long-Distance Couples

Communication is at the center of any good relationship, and this is especially true for long-distance partners. While face-to-face encounters may be limited, technology provides numerous communication methods to help bridge the gap. Regular phone calls, video chats, and messaging applications enable couples to stay in touch and share their lives despite the distance. Establishing a communication routine can help to maintain stability and predictability in the relationship, making both partners feel valued and heard.

Cultivating Trust and Security

Trust is the foundation of any healthy relationship, but it is especially important in long-distance partnerships. Couples must rely on trust to continue their relationship when they are unable to physically be present with each other. Building trust necessitates honesty, transparency, and consistent communication. Couples should handle any insecurities or jealousy that may occur by freely sharing their emotions and concerns with one another. Setting clear limits and expectations can also assist to create trust and security in the relationship, offering a solid foundation for growth and intimacy.

Creative Ways to Stay Connected

Physical distance may separate couples, but it does not have to weaken their bond. In reality, it can stimulate creativity and innovation while retaining connection. Planning virtual dates and activities, such as viewing movies together or making the same meal while video chatting, can help to duplicate shared experiences that would occur in person. Sending thoughtful gifts and surprises expresses love and affection, reminding each other of the strength of their relationship. Sharing interests and hobbies through joint projects or challenges builds a sense of community and produces shared memories, regardless of the distance between them.

Nurturing Emotional Intimacy

Emotional intimacy is the glue that ties relationships together, and maintaining it is critical for long-distance couples. While physical intimacy may be restricted, emotional connection is limitless. Couples should prioritize discussing their feelings, dreams, and aspirations with one another in order to strengthen their emotional link and get insight into each other's inner worlds. Supporting one another through life's hardships and enjoying accomplishments together, no matter how minor, develops the emotional bond and reinforces the sense of partnership.

Managing Conflict and Resolving Differences

Conflict is unavoidable in any relationship, but in long-distance relationships, it can be worsened by the lack of physical contact. Patience, sensitivity, and a willingness to listen are essential for effective dispute resolution. Couples should engage in active listening, striving to comprehend each other's perspectives without passing judgment or being defensive. Finding common ground and seeking compromise enables couples to settle problems constructively, so strengthening their bond and paving the road for a healthier, more resilient relationship.

Building a Shared Future

Despite the physical barrier, long-distance couples can still create a shared future. Open and honest communication about long-term objectives and aspirations creates the groundwork for a solid and lasting connection. Making definite plans for visits and reunions gives people something to look forward to while also promoting connection and intimacy. Creating rituals and traditions, such as a weekly movie night or a monthly care package exchange, promotes a sense of continuity and stability in the relationship.

Self-Care and Personal Growth

While it is necessary to devote time and attention to the relationship, it is also critical for individuals to prioritize self-care and personal development. Maintaining individual interests and hobbies promotes a sense of contentment and independence, allowing each partner to offer their best selves to the partnership. Pursuing personal growth and development, whether via education, career progress, or self-discovery, enriches people and improves relationships.
